• Уважаемые посетители сайта esp8266.ru!
    Мы отказались от размещения рекламы на страницах форума для большего комфорта пользователей.
    Вы можете оказать посильную поддержку администрации форума. Данные средства пойдут на оплату услуг облачных провайдеров для сайта esp8266.ru
  • Система автоматизации с открытым исходным кодом на базе esp8266/esp32 микроконтроллеров и приложения IoT Manager. Наша группа в Telegram

Результаты поиска

  1. pvvx

    BLE SoC PHY6202

    Это как с Икея – типа я сам собрал всё! – современным пользователям обязательно надо загрузить что-то в устройство. Иначе не “хакер”. :) Иначе и блог не снять на Ютуб...
  2. pvvx

    BLE SoC PHY6202

    И многие ошибаются - на гит есть загрузка raw, а есть bloob. Raw не обрезает по внутренним символам, как загрузка "text"... В итоге OTA надо уделять большее внимание - иначе закакают issue глупыми вопросами. Остальные функции без разницы :)
  3. pvvx

    BLE SoC PHY6202

    Зачем лишнее? Оно и так работает. Это нужно только для нерадивых пользователей (любителей записать всё подряд в устройство), чтобы им указать - вставьте такую строку в загрузку.... А загрузку OTA автоматом по выбору типа устройства с git потом подцепим, когда сформируется всё остальное. Очень...
  4. pvvx

    BLE SoC PHY6202

    А сегодня RTC отстают: 02:04:37: Время на устройстве: 2024-01-29 02:04:36 02:27:34: Время на устройстве: 2024-01-29 02:27:30 Видимо где-то есть калибровка? Надо править...
  5. pvvx

    BLE SoC PHY6202

    И не задана маска выбора файла "*.bin" .... И грузить файл можно до соединения с устройством. Чтобы получить информацию о файле.
  6. pvvx

    BLE SoC PHY6202

    Эксплорер не грузит новый файл с тем же путем и именем, т.к. он считает, что этот файл уже загружен. При этом, если обновляете несколько одинаковых устройств, то данные загруженного файла при реконнекте или соединении с другим устройством сбрасывать не надо. Но надо сделать проверку на...
  7. pvvx

    BLE SoC PHY6202

    Загрузили файл. Прошили. Пересобрали новый файл, но имя у него и путь осталось старыми. Соединились заново или просто снова выбираем файл. Эксплорер не грузит новый файл с тем же путем и именем, т.к. он считает, что этот файл уже загружен.
  8. pvvx

    BLE SoC PHY6202

    Выбор с url:
  9. pvvx

    BLE SoC PHY6202

    Иногда на снегоуборщике - зима ныне снежная, а участок большой... :) Вот завтра надо будет что-то с дорогой (0.5 км) делать - Жене и детям не проехать на простых авто...
  10. pvvx

    BLE SoC PHY6202

    Почуток, как вы говорите, “ переосмысливаю” Linux для своей системы… Одна подготовка и загрузка среды для этой работы занимает десятки минут. Плюс SSD “садятся” на несколько сотен Гегабайт в час… А нужны идеи и алго решений. Пока их нет - бесполезно что-то лепить... А они приходят сами... Вот...
  11. pvvx

    BLE SoC PHY6202

    Неа - просто возня по переделке Tuya устройств на свой лад. Я занят другим большим девайсом и когда устаю - отдыхом является смена деятельности...
  12. pvvx

    BLE SoC PHY6202

    В итоге пока ещё много лет разрыв так и будет - простой BLE или что-то более, но на CPU уже с виртуализацией адресации RAM. Иначе это челобреки не решат, используя структурное программирование. И ваша возня с M3..M7 бесполезна
  13. pvvx

    BLE SoC PHY6202

    По поводу M3/M4 - пофигу, так в них нынешнее тоже не лезет. К примеру всякая "Матерь" с IP :P
  14. pvvx

    BLE SoC PHY6202

    BIOS и я писал для спец. воен. плат, к примеру 386EX и ранее, для всяких от 8-ми битных до 32-х. Работу по событиям организуют не так. Там просто дали команду что надо "события" и толпа за цену строчки кода навояла это г.. Для Telink все исходники подписаны одним челом. Это и есть примерно то...
  15. pvvx

    BLE SoC PHY6202

    Из наблюдаемой картины и выходит, что структурное программирование, и прочий вид, созданный для работы нескольких групп программистов над одним проектом (любителей API), давно нерентабелен. И именно для этих программистов уже выходит привет от ИИ. Пора им переквалифицироваться на дворников и...
  16. pvvx

    BLE SoC PHY6202

    Как итог от TI - простейший BLE пример выходит в 40 килобайт кода в Flash плюс 40 килобайт в ROM, энергонезависимой памяти к 16 килобайт. На аналогичном CPU с переставленным битом в кодировке команд у Telink - до 40 килобайт кода в Flash и пару кило энергонезависимой памяти. При этом по...
  17. pvvx

    BLE SoC PHY6202

    Дык этот ужас в построении структур в SDK значит идет от TI? Дурнее нельзя было придумать - там 99% кода лишние, из за такого подхода работы по событиям... Но главное - полная неразбериха, что и когда будет отрабатывать. Плюс объем программы выходит сверх большой и низкой производительности. С...
  18. pvvx

    BLE SoC PHY6202

    Что ещё криво и из сложного (можно долго искать): 1. Периодически перезагружается. Слетает где-то. При этом экран LCD не инициализируется - является и индикатором сбоя... 2. Не перезагружается в boot. Т.е. перезагружается, но возникает что-то кривое и ничего не работает как надо. Что-то не...
  19. pvvx

    BLE SoC PHY6202

    Время встроенного RC 32768 Гц спешит на 11 секунд за 20 минут...
  20. pvvx

    BLE SoC PHY6202

    И надо всплывающее описание к настройкам, хотя оно не вылезает в Android. И единицы измерения. Внутри подписал... Так-же проверить загрузку файла по url. По умолчанию должен работать, если впихнуть в строку открытия файла... Но там кто-то чего-то дописал и я не проверял.
Сверху Снизу